Transaction 3ff23da2bc60a9b5ba155b4c4900d6c293afee1a718d602fdd0018100da94f89

1 Input
2 Outputs
  • 3ff23da2bc60a9b5ba155b4c4900d6c293afee1a718d602fdd0018100da94f89:0
  • value  343283378
    address  12p9jfK1r5eKfKbW9twr9nTLHvWYYeQQ2F
  • 3ff23da2bc60a9b5ba155b4c4900d6c293afee1a718d602fdd0018100da94f89:1
  • value  1774309
    address  3LaRzRPCcZ2UmAZ3RCmmXHcdfSpf5ipetZ